Am 16.02.23 um 15:41 schrieb Matthew Vernon:
Package: rsyslog
Version: 8.2212.0-1
Severity: serious

Hi,

When removing the systemv init scripts from rsyslog (which can be
managed by orphan-sysvinit-scripts), the following was also removed from
/usr/lib/rsyslog/rsyslog-rotate:

else
     invoke-rc.d rsyslog rotate > /dev/null

This means on non-systemd systems logrotate tries but fails to tell
rsyslog to rotate its logs.

Could you restore this, please?

I don't plan to re-add this (btw, this would break if orphan-sysvinit-scripts is not installed).

I'll add a note to README.Debian to the logrotate section though, what users of non-default inits need to consider.
